Racist violence surges in Greece, report finds
Racist violence surges in Greece, report finds

The network recorded 158 attacks in 2023, up from 74 in 2022. Of those, 89 targeted migrants, refugees or asylum seekers and 61 targeted LGBT people, it said. Violence was at its highest reported levels since 2015, when Greece was on the frontline of Europe’s migration crisis. The actual number is likely higher, ho...

Function of Averof Battleship
Function of Averof Battleship

The floating museum serves to honor soldiers who gave their lives in sea battles for the sake of defending their country. Visitors learn more about the Hellenic navy and are introduced to technical information on navigation.

Averof Battleship Museum
Averof Battleship Museum

Found anchored at its Trocadero Quay home in Palaio Faliro you will find the Averof warship, which served as the flagship of the Royal Hellenic Navy and now has been converted into a floating Museum.

Monument of Philopappou
Monument of Philopappou

The Philopappou Hill which is located across from Acropolis took its name from the Syrian philhellene consul Gaius Julius Antiochus Epiphanes Philopappos, who was exiled in Athens between 75-76 and 87-88 A.D..

Athens Beer Festival
Athens Beer Festival

The Athens Beer Festival was launched in 2001 at the Alsos Kifissias, where it was hosted until 2002. That period was decisive for it becoming an annual event, attracting fermenting fanatics into a world where beer stars in all its genres.
